> > I am new to graph tool. I have installed it under Ubuntu 14.04 64-bit and 
> > Python 2.7. When I tried to run the animation demos in the Cookbook section 
> > of the documentation I got a segmentation fault error. I loaded the core 
> > with gdb but couldnt get any further details on the source of the error. 
> > 
> > Stepping into the code I managed to find out that the segmentation fault 
> > takes place when win.graph.regenerate_surface() is executed, e.g. On line 
> > 122 in animation_sirs.py. Gtk seems to be using TkAgg for what it matters. 
> > 
> > Do you have any idea on why this error occurs? Shall I try another GTK 
> > backend? 
>
> Unfortunately, it is very hard to say anything without a backtrace. You 
> need to give more detailed information. I don't observe any segfaults 
> with the animation examples. 
>
> Also, I'm not sure what you mean with "another GTK backend". TKAgg is 
> not a GTK backend, it is a matplotlib backend.
